| dc.description.abstract | Kelimpahan fauna tanah dipengaruhi oleh jenis, penggunaan, pengelolaan tanah, dan kemiringan lereng. Penelitian ini bertujuan mengidentifikasi kelimpahan makrofauna dan mesofauna tanah serta menganalisis hubungannya dengan faktor klimatis dan edafis. Penelitian dilaksanakan pada tiga kemiringan berbeda yaitu 0 8%, 8–15%, 15–25%, dan tanah alami (15–25%). Hasil uji BNT menunjukkan bahwa kelimpahan fauna tanah di Lahan Terbuka (0-8%, 8-15%, dan 15-25%) berbeda nyata dengan tanah alami (15–25%) pada selang kepercayaan 95%. Kelimpahan fauna tanah tidak terlepas dari kerapatan vegetasi. Hasil analisis Korelasi Pearson menunjukkan bahwa suhu udara dan intensitas cahaya berkorelasi negatif dengan kelimpahan fauna tanah. Faktor edafis seperti suhu tanah, respirasi tanah, dan berat serasah menunjukkan nilai korelasi positif sangat kuat dengan kelimpahan fauna tanah. | dc.description.abstract | The abundance of soil fauna is influenced by type, land use, land management, and slope gradient. This study aims to identify the abundance of macrofauna and mesofauna in the soil and analyze their relationship with climatic and edaphic factors. The research was conducted on three different slopes, namely 0–8%, 8–15%, and 15–25%, as well as in natural land (15–25%). The results of the Least Significant Difference (LSD) test indicate that the abundance of soil fauna in Open Lands (0-8%, 8-15%, and 15-25%) is significantly different from that in natural land (15–25%) at the 95% confidence interval. The abundance of soil fauna is closely related to vegetation density. The results of the correlation analysis show that air temperature and light intensity are negatively correlated with the abundance of soil fauna. Edaphic factors such as soil temperature, soil respiration, and litter weight exhibit a very strong positive correlation with the abundance of soil fauna.
